Aim: To recognize the changes necessary in order to be a part of the kingdom (church) of God.
Exegesis: We must change our allegiance. The church has citizenship in a higher city (v. 14), and the church owns and preaches a higher message (v. 15). We must change our profession. Christ's call alters our focus (vv. 16-17) and plans (v. 18). We must change our inheritance. Our hope is no longer in what it used to be (in) (vv. 19-20a), and our reward is no longer derived from its old sources (v. 20b).
Key verse: v. 17 ''Then Jesus said to them, 'Follow Me, and I will make you become fishers of men.' ''
